Functional Fixedness
The tendency to view an object in terms of its name or familiar usage.
Divergent Thinking
A mental approach or technique for producing inventive ideas through the examination of numerous potential answers.
Convergent Thinking
A cognitive process where an individual focuses on finding a single, correct solution to a problem, as opposed to generating multiple solutions.
Centration
A cognitive limitation in early childhood development, where the focus is on one salient aspect of a situation, neglecting other relevant features.
